The Chinese Academy of Science and Technology for Development unveiled its 2026 Report on China’s Regional Science and Technology Innovation Evaluation at the Pujiang Innovation Forum. The report puts China’s overall score for scientific and technological innovation at 81.13, up 0.93 points year-on-year, reflecting steady improvements in the innovation ecosystem. Shanghai, Beijing, Jiangsu, Guangdong, Zhejiang and Tianjin lead the nation in comprehensive innovation capacity. With a score of 91.40, Shanghai keeps its No.1 position after claiming the top spot last year.
